A ruby and diamond necklace
Estimate £40,000 - £60,000 | Hammer £43000

Description
A ruby and diamond necklace, mounted with twenty two links each centred with an oval shaped ruby alternately set within a surround of five round brilliant and five marquise shaped diamonds. The cluster links are separated with twenty two graduated circular and oval shaped rubies. Platinum. 42cm.
Accompanied by report number 5777-9089 from GCS, London stating that the round/oval shaped rubies are natural with no indications of heating, with the exception of two rubies which show indications of heating with moderate residue in healed fissures. Origin: Burma.
